Významy Many v indonéštině

Banyak

Příklad:
There are many books on the shelf.
Ada banyak buku di rak.
Many people attended the concert.
Banyak orang menghadiri konser.
Použití: Formal/InformalKontext: Used to denote a large quantity of countable nouns.
Poznámka: Used in both formal and informal contexts. Can be combined with 'sekali' (very) for emphasis, e.g., 'banyak sekali'.

Sebagian besar

Příklad:
Many of the students passed the exam.
Sebagian besar siswa lulus ujian.
Many of the guests enjoyed the dinner.
Sebagian besar tamu menikmati makan malam.
Použití: FormalKontext: Used to refer to a significant portion of a group.
Poznámka: Often implies that more than half of a certain group is being referred to.

Banyak sekali

Příklad:
There are many, many options to choose from.
Ada banyak sekali pilihan untuk dipilih.
Many, many thanks for your help!
Banyak sekali terima kasih atas bantuanmu!
Použití: InformalKontext: Used for emphasis in casual conversation.
Poznámka: This expression is typically used in informal settings to convey a larger sense of quantity or gratitude.

Beberapa

Příklad:
Many are called, but few are chosen.
Banyak yang dipanggil, tetapi sedikit yang dipilih.
Many times, I have tried to contact you.
Beberapa kali, saya telah mencoba menghubungi Anda.
Použití: Formal/InformalKontext: Used to refer to an unspecified number of instances or occurrences.
Poznámka: Can be used in both formal and informal contexts, often referring to an indefinite quantity or frequency.

Výrazy a časté fráze Many

A dime a dozen

This phrase means something is very common and easy to get. It implies that the item is not unique or valuable.
Příklad: Those souvenirs are a dime a dozen in this area.
Poznámka: The original word 'many' simply indicates a large quantity, but 'a dime a dozen' emphasizes the commonness and lack of value of something.

Many hands make light work

This phrase suggests that when many people help with a task, the work becomes easier and quicker.
Příklad: Let's divide the tasks among everyone; many hands make light work.
Poznámka: While 'many' just denotes a large number, this phrase emphasizes the collaborative aspect and efficiency of having many people contribute to a task.

Too many cooks spoil the broth

This idiom warns against having too many people involved in a task or decision-making process, as it may lead to confusion or mistakes.
Příklad: We can't have everyone giving input on this project, remember, too many cooks spoil the broth.
Poznámka: Although 'many' refers to a large quantity, this phrase focuses on the negative consequences of having too many individuals involved in a specific situation.

The more, the merrier

This saying indicates that a larger number of people participating in an activity or gathering makes it more enjoyable.
Příklad: Feel free to invite your friends; the more, the merrier!
Poznámka: While 'many' denotes quantity, this phrase highlights the positive aspect of having a greater number of individuals, emphasizing the enjoyment and festivity that comes with it.

Many moons ago

This phrase is a poetic way of saying 'a long time ago' or 'in the distant past'.
Příklad: I visited that place many moons ago; it's been a long time.
Poznámka: Using 'many moons ago' adds a touch of nostalgia or poetic imagery to indicate a significant amount of time has passed since the event mentioned.

As many as

This phrase is used to emphasize the high quantity of something, often to show abundance or comparison.
Příklad: We have as many as ten applicants for the job opening.
Poznámka: While 'many' alone indicates a large number, 'as many as' is used to highlight the specific quantity, often in comparison to other amounts.

Not too many

This phrase suggests a limited or insufficient number of something, contrary to what might be expected.
Příklad: The store didn't have too many options to choose from, just a few.
Poznámka: By adding 'not too' to 'many', the phrase indicates a smaller quantity than anticipated or desired, rather than a plentiful amount.

One too many

This expression implies that someone has consumed more of something than is advisable or appropriate, often referring to alcohol.
Příklad: I think he had one too many drinks last night; he's not feeling well today.
Poznámka: While 'many' indicates a large number, 'one too many' suggests an excess or overindulgence that may lead to negative consequences.
